Explanation: In 1819 the first mission club was founded in Bremen. In 1836, six mission societies joined together to form the North German Mission Society, whose headquarters have been in Bremen since 1850. Mission areas were East India 1842-1850,...

Explanation: In 1905, on the initiative of J. K. Vietor, Togo Baumwollgesellschaft mbH, based in Lome, was founded with strong participation from Bremen. The company dealt with the gutting and packaging of cotton grown in Togo. The Deutsch-Westafr...
